What are AI 'test environments'?
AI models are usually developed in secure, isolated digital spaces, often called 'sandboxes' or 'test environments'. These are designed to prevent the AI from interacting with the real world or accessing sensitive information during its training and development. The story highlights that these protective measures are now being breached, allowing AI to attempt cyber-attacks.
